A cylinder. Each track on each platter can be thought of as being a ring, thus if you isolated the same track upon each platter you'd have a stack of imaginary rings which would therefore form an imaginary cylinder.

power spectral density (PSD), which describes how the power of a signal or time series is distributed with frequency. Here power can be the actual physical power, or more often, for convenience with abstract signals, can be defined as the squared value of the signal, that is, as the actual power if the signal was a voltage applied to a 1-ohm load.Since a signal with nonzero average power is not square integrable, the Fourier transforms do not exist in this case. Fortunately, the Wiener-Khinchin theorem provides a simple alternative. The PSD is the Fourier transform of the autocorrelation function, R(Ï„), of the signal if the signal can be treated as a wide-sense stationary random process.The power of the signal in a given frequency band can be calculated by integrating over positive and negative frequencies.The power spectral density of a signal exists if and only if the signal is a wide-sense stationary process. If the signal is not stationary, then the autocorrelation function must be a function of two variables, so no PSD exists, but similar techniques may be used to estimate a time-varying spectral density.

Spectral class is a classification system for stars based on their temperature and spectral characteristics. It categorizes stars into different groups, such as O, B, A, F, G, K, and M, with O being the hottest and M being the coolest. Spectral class is indicated by a letter, with additional subtype information denoted by a number.

Spectral range refers to the range of wavelengths of electromagnetic radiation that a device or instrument can detect or measure. The specific spectral range can vary greatly depending on the type of device or instrument being used, such as visible light, ultraviolet, infrared, etc.

Algernon has an imaginary friend named Bunbury in Oscar Wilde's play "The Importance of Being Earnest." Algernon uses the existence of Bunbury as an excuse to leave social obligations and indulge in his own desires.
